Senior Marketing Coordinator

Atlanta, GA; Glastonbury, CT

SLAM is seeking a Senior Marketing Coordinator with 7+ years of experience to join our team in either our Glastonbury, CT or Atlanta, GA office. The successful candidate for this position will lead proposal responses, interview preparation, and business development efforts. This position fits a person who thrives in a fast-paced, multi-tasking environment, who values productivity and efficiency balanced with utmost quality, and who takes pride in flawlessly executing multiple tasks simultaneously.

Responsibilities include, but are not limited to:

  • Development of RFQ & RFP responses and other marketing collateral
  • Development/maintenance of sector focused boiler plate to be used as master in proposals
  • Track top prospects and information related to probability for prospects
  • Preparation of interview materials and support of design team during the process
  • Develop & assist with graphic content for client meetings and reports
  • Track, coordinate, and manage events, trade shows, speaking engagements & marketing efforts
  • Support, prepare and coordinate events & trade show sponsorship or attendance
  • Maintain calendar of events, and collection of data used in marketing and reports
  • Promote firm through outreach, publications, news releases, social media and creative ways to expand brand in our markets.
  • Ensure marketing materials reflect firm-wide message/values
  • Identify leads through professional networking and web-based research
  • Utilize firm-wide graphic standards to assure consistent image in the marketplace & firm

The ideal candidate will have the following attributes and skills:

  • Strong graphic design skills in digital media
  • High pro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and Adobe InDesign and other photo editing software
  • Experience with marketing database, Deltek CRM system a plus
  • Creative thinker who is a quick study (interest in exploring new ideas, trying new things)
  • Energetic & enthusiastic self-starter who is self-motivated
  • Demonstrated attention to detail and commitment to producing high-quality work
  • Good written and verbal communication skills (This position requires writing and frequent communication via phone, email and in person)
  • Ability to work under pressure, to multi-task, and to stay ahead of deadlines
  • Ability to work effectively alone and as part of a team
  • College degree required/7+ years prior marketing support experience preferred
